This text is a drug label containing information about the drug's active ingredient, purpose, uses, and warnings. The drug is intended to relieve minor aches and pains and contains aspirin, which can cause severe allergic reactions and stomach bleeding, especially in people over 60 years of age or with a history of stomach problems. The label provides instructions for use, dosage, and precautions to take, including seeking medical advice before using the drug if pregnant or having certain medical conditions.*
